Fancy yourself as a bit of a fashionista? Can you recall every Christopher Kane collection quicker than your two times table? Could you pick out the the hottest trends and write about them? Well, you’re just what we’re looking for.

Following last season’s success, we’re on the hunt for two fashion reporters to cover all that crosses London’s cobbles at Fashion Week this season.

You’ll need to know your Burberry from your Bora Aksu, have the confidence to chase celebs for an exclusive and be a ruddy good writer to boot – and you’ll need to be available in London from September 16th – 20th.

In return, you’ll get exclusive access to the hottest shows, secure backstage interviews with designers and get all the gossip as it happens in the grounds of Somerset House.

If you think you’ve got what it takes, email a review of your favourite AW11 show to comps@my-lifemedia.com by midnight on Wednesday, 14th September. Entries should be no more than 150 words.

We’ll pick our favourite two entries and announce the winners on Thursday, which will give the winners a whirl-wind 24 hours to prepare for the hottest date in the fashion calendar.

Good luck, guys!

Competition ends mindnight (GMT) on Wednesday, 14th September. Winners must be available in London between Friday 16th September and Tuesday 20th September.
